5 Free RC-20 Retro Color Alternatives

1. Cymatics Origin – Vintage Plugin

  • Website: Cymatics.fm

  • Platforms: Win & macOS | VST3, AU

  • Why It Stands Out:
    Origin gives you the instant character of tape and vinyl, offering a time machine-style retro mode, resampler, saturation, and flutter — all in one beautiful interface. A favorite for lo-fi piano and Rhodes processing.

  • Bonus: Has a built-in tape stop effect and high-pass filter.


2. Aberrant DSP Lofi Oddity

  • Website: aberrantdsp.com

  • Platforms: Win & macOS | VST3, AU

  • Why It Stands Out:
    From the makers of SketchCassette, this is a lo-fi playground with randomness, vinyl warp, pitch instability, and bit degradation. Wildly creative and deeply controllable.


3. iZotope Vinyl

  • Website: iZotope.com

  • Platforms: Win & macOS | VST2, AU, AAX

  • Why It Stands Out:
    The OG of free vinyl plugins. You get year-style aging, mechanical noise, wear, dust, warp, and spin-down effects. Lightweight, CPU-friendly, and extremely musical.


4. Unison Zen Master

  • Website: unison.audio

  • Platforms: Win & macOS | VST3, AU

  • Why It Stands Out:
    Built for chillhop, bedroom pop, and vaporwave, Zen Master gives you warmth, noise, pitch drift, flutter, and filtered saturation. Its instant vibe generator is perfect for fast lo-fi creation.



5. Chow Tape Model

  • Website: ChowDSP

  • Platforms: Win, macOS, Linux | VST3, AU, AAX

  • Why It Stands Out:
    Based on a physical model of an analog tape machine, this open-source plugin is a lo-fi beast. It offers flutter, wow, tape saturation, hiss, bias, and drive. Arguably the best RC-20 tape module replacement — and it’s free!
